What is a Luxury Property?

High-end homes come with elegance and are designed to offer exceptional comfort and exclusivity. They come with a range of premium features and amenities. Some other unique characteristics of luxury properties include:

  • They have elegant and sophisticated designs with high-end fixtures and finishes.
  • They have larger spaces and multiple amenities such as swimming pools, wine cellars, private gyms, spas, and saunas.
  • They’re located in exclusive and upscale neighborhoods.
  • They’re constructed with premium materials.
  • Luxury homes are more expensive than standard homes.

6 Ways Selling Your Luxury House Is Different from a Standard House

1. Is the Pricing Right?

When selling a high-end home, one of the most important elements to get right is the pricing. Unlike regular properties that have a pool of comparables, luxury properties’ qualities are unique, making them less comparable.

Further, buyers of regular properties are often affected by mass-market shifts, which is not the case for luxury buyers. Ensuring your high-end home is priced correctly is also important, as luxury buyers know when a home is under or overpriced.

2. Capture the Attention of the Right Buyer

It’s important to place your luxury listing in front of the right buyers. Buyers of high-end homes have unique preferences compared to those of regular listings. While some may be drawn to the view, others are looking for a modern loft. Luxury buyers also look out for qualities and elements that connect with their desired lifestyle. Most of them don’t buy property out of necessity but desire. This is why it’s important to work with a luxury realtor who knows your target market priorities.

An important factor to consider when looking for the right buyer is where they spend their time and how to display your property to get their attention. In some regions, high-end buyers are located internationally. This means you need to have affiliations with global publications and maybe be a member of luxury real estate investor groups. Again, working with an experienced luxury realtor can help you get your home in front of the right eyes

3. Traditional Marketing Will Not Work

For regular listings, putting up marketing posts on social media or having an open house may be effective ways of marketing your property. However, for high-end properties, this might not work.  Luxury buyers aren’t looking for properties in standard places, so don’t focus your marketing efforts there.

Besides, when it comes to expensive homes, perception is everything. Be ready to invest in top-quality marketing materials and photography. Make sure to showcase the high-end features of your home when marketing the property. Further, ensure the photography and videography are of high quality. For instance, include guided walk-through videos and quality drone imagery.

4. Get Rid of the Public Open House

For a luxury home, it’s about getting the right buyer rather than getting numerous buyers. To cultivate an air of exclusivity, skip the public open house when it comes to your luxury home. Instead, go for appointment-only viewings. An appointment or invite-only viewing makes buyers feel like seeing your property is a privilege.

If you set an open house for your expensive home, you’re likely to attract everyone-even people who have no interest in buying the home. Besides, high-end buyers will most likely skip an open house.

5. Offer Value

When it comes to high-end properties, the more value you can offer, the better. Can you part with the customized master bedroom set or offer the buyer an exclusive dinner at a five-star restaurant? Sweeten your offer with a few perks or added bonuses. This will separate you from the competition, especially if there are other luxury homes in your area for sale.
